Information Literacy Awards 2017 – now open for applications!

Nominations are invited from all sectors for the prestigious Information Literacy Awards 2017, which will be presented at the Librarians’ Information Literacy Annual Conference (LILAC) in Swansea on April 11th, 2017. Established in 2008, these prestigious awards honour those special people who are making a significant contribution to information literacy within any sector. Information Literacy Award This award,

The Publishing Trap: a Lagadothon 2016 case study

Chris Morrison, Copyright and Licensing Compliance Officer at the University of Kent, and Jane Secker, Copyright and Digital Literacy Advisor at LSE and Chair of the CILIP Information Literacy Group, introduce a game they have designed to help academics, researchers and PhD students understand the scholarly communication process.
